““It was a strange thing: one never appeared to take a step forward int he heart or mind of this man. Those who wished, so to speak, to force their way into intimacy with him found the path blocked.””

Alexandre Dumas

About This Quote

Source Novel: The Count of Monte Cristo by Alexandre Dumas, 1844

A man remains emotionally inaccessible, blocking others from genuine intimacy.

In simple terms: He keeps his heart and mind closed to others.
